Bulk Order FPV Drones: Key Things to Check Before Purchasing
Placing a bulk order for FPV drones is very different from buying a few sample units. For distributors, importers, and B2B buyers, a large purchase requires careful planning to reduce risk and ensure stable supply.
Before confirming a bulk order, buyers should review more than just product photos and pricing. The right supplier should also offer consistent quality, realistic lead times, and practical support for customization and shipping.
Here are the key things to check before purchasing FPV drones in bulk.
1. Product Quality Consistency
One of the biggest risks in bulk purchasing is inconsistency between samples and mass production. A sample may work well, but production quality can vary if the supplier lacks proper control.
Before placing a large order, confirm:
- Whether final inspection is performed
- Whether products are tested before shipment
- How defective units are handled
- Whether components are stable across production batches
Reliable quality control helps reduce after-sales issues and protects your business reputation.
2. MOQ and Order Structure
Bulk buyers should confirm MOQ clearly before moving forward. In some cases, MOQ depends on the product model, customization level, or packaging requirements.
Important questions include:
- What is the MOQ for standard models?
- Is there a different MOQ for OEM orders?
- Can mixed models be combined in one order?
- Are sample costs deductible from bulk orders?
Understanding these details early helps you plan purchasing more accurately.
3. Lead Time
Lead time affects your inventory planning, customer commitments, and market timing. Never assume that a supplier can ship quickly just because they have a sample ready.
Ask for:
- Sample production lead time
- Mass production lead time
- Packaging preparation timeline
- Shipping preparation time
A professional supplier should be able to give realistic and clear answers.
4. Customization Options
If you are ordering for distribution or resale, customization may be important. Bulk buyers should confirm whether the supplier supports:
- Logo printing
- Packaging customization
- Product specification adjustments
- Accessory bundling
- Market-specific versions
Even small customization options can improve product differentiation and brand value.
5. Packing and Shipping Support
Bulk orders require stronger packing protection and better shipping coordination than small retail shipments. Professional export packing is especially important for international freight.
Check whether the supplier can support:
- Secure bulk packing
- Air and sea freight shipment
- Export documentation
- Commercial invoice and packing list preparation
This is especially important if you are importing products into your local market.
6. Communication Efficiency
For B2B cooperation, communication matters almost as much as product quality. Buyers should work with suppliers who can provide clear quotations, realistic production schedules, and timely updates.
Good communication helps reduce misunderstandings and avoid costly delays.
7. Long-Term Supply Stability
A bulk order is often only the beginning of a longer cooperation. Buyers should think beyond one shipment and evaluate whether the supplier can support repeat orders over time.
Important factors include:
- Production capacity
- Inventory planning
- Component stability
- Long-term customization support
A supplier that can support repeat orders consistently is much more valuable than one that only focuses on a single sale.
